Biosomatics

Level 1 Certification Program

ABOUT THE COURSES:
This certification program enables mastery of a portion of sensory-motor education.
This platform of knowledge creatively directs the awareness of spine, shoulders
and hips in altering habitual patterns. The program’s design consists of movement,
hands-on and the quality of listening and clarification.

The two-fold wealth of this education is that your learning occurs in the quiet
of your inner work and the opportunity to become the sensitive witness to the hidden tones
of your expression.

ENVELOPED IN THE SENSORY-MOTOR EDUCATION IS:
  1. Understanding and resolution of sensory-motor amnesia by a means of
    dialogue with imagery, movement and touch.
  2. Seeing-recognizing the dominant patterns of holding and use.
  3. Movement programs for the spine, shoulder and hips that awaken the
    intelligence for fertilizing a dynamic alignment that knows how to alternate and
    shift easily from one polarity to the other.
  4. Practice and demonstration in teaching movement programs.
